The upcoming clash between Kalmar and Vasteras SK in the Swedish Allsvenskan promises to be a pivotal match for both teams.
As the league's basement dwellers face-off, Kalmar will host the newly-promoted Vasteras SK at the Guldfageln Arena on Sunday afternoon.
Kalmar's Current Form
Kalmar enters this match after a disheartening 5-0 defeat against league leaders Malmo.
Despite a two-goal victory over Varnamo earlier in May, Kalmar has struggled to maintain consistency.
Currently positioned 15th in the league standings, the Red Brothers are in dire need of a turnaround to avoid relegation.
Vasteras' Struggles
Vasteras SK, on the other hand, has found life in the top tier challenging.
They sit at the bottom of the table with only five points, having scored just four goals in 11 matches.
Their recent performances have seen some improvement, with back-to-back draws against Sirius and Brommapojkarna, but they remain five points adrift of Kalmar.
Team News
Kalmar
Kalmar will be without Carl Gustafsson, who is recovering from a head injury, and Johan Karlsson, who has not featured competitively in 2024.
After the heavy defeat to Malmo, head coach Henrik Jensen is likely to make several changes to his starting lineup.
Alex Gersbach and Abdussalam Magashy may be promoted from the bench to provide fresh impetus.
Vasteras SK
Vasteras will miss Simon Gefvert due to a cruciate ligament injury. Teenager Alexander Warneryd is expected to continue filling in on the right flank.
Defensively, Vasteras has shown some solidity recently, conceding only one goal in their last two matches. They are likely to stick with a back three of Mikael Marques, Frederic Nsabiyumva, and Alex Douglas.
